1.3 What Will We Fix?

Targeted Technical Fixes: Grip, Swing, and Badminton Footwork Training

The daily curriculum for our holiday badminton program Malaysia focuses heavily on eliminating inefficient or incorrect movements. We spend concentrated time correcting the four major pillars of foundation:

  • Grip Transition: Ensuring the right grip (forehand, backhand, attack) is automatically used without looking at the racket, essential for speed near the net.
  • Swing Path: Fixing “round-arm” swings, maximizing pronation/supination (forearm rotation) for power and injury prevention, particularly on smashes and clears.
  • Contact Point: Drilling consistency for hitting the shuttle at the highest point possible, crucial for creating steep angles and deceptive drops.
  • Base and Recovery: Teaching the split-step and return-to-base patterns that minimize court coverage time. This foundational work helps students from Gombak and Setapak quickly improve court efficiency.

Each day involves video feedback (simple, actionable cues) and multishuttle feeding sessions focused specifically on the identified technical weakness of the group, ensuring high repetition with immediate corrections.
